J. Fidel González-Rouco is affiliated with the Complutense University of Madrid in Spain. Their research centers on environmental and earth sciences, with a considerable focus on climate variability, atmospheric processes, and terrestrial interactions.

Their work spans multiple main fields of study, including:

  • Environmental Science
  • Earth and Planetary Sciences

Within these broad areas, González-Rouco's research addresses several subfields such as:

  • Atmospheric Science
  • Global and Planetary Change
  • Environmental Engineering
  • Radiation
  • Renewable Energy, Sustainability and the Environment

The primary topics they investigate include:

  • Climate variability and models
  • Meteorological Phenomena and Simulations
  • Climate change and permafrost
  • Plant Water Relations and Carbon Dynamics
  • Tree-ring climate responses
  • Cryospheric studies and observations
  • Atmospheric and Environmental Gas Dynamics
